Inclusion criteria

Inclusion criteria: Participants must meet all of the following criteria: Employees who continue working in the intervention workplace throughout the intervention period Non-managerial employees Those who provide consent to complete the questionnaires before and after the intervention Participating workplaces must be able to implement participatory workplace environment improvement activities at the workplace level, cooperate with web-based surveys before and after the intervention, and have an occupational health consultation system available.

Exclusion criteria

Exclusion criteria: Participants meeting any of the following criteria will be excluded: Individuals who are unable to complete questionnaires written in Japanese Individuals who are on sick leave, childcare leave, or caregiving leave and do not have work attendance during the intervention period Individuals who are transferred to another workplace or company during the intervention period Managerial employees

Design outcomes

Primary

MeasureTime frame
Change in workplace loneliness measured by the Scale for Loneliness at Work (SLAW)

Secondary

MeasureTime frame
Change in psychological distress measured by the K6 scale Change in work engagement measured by the Utrecht Work Engagement Scale (UWES) Change in workplace social capital Change in perceived supervisor and coworker support Change in work productivity (presenteeism)
